Banque Pictet & Cie SA cut its holdings in shares of Rollins, Inc. (NYSE:ROL – Free Report) by 1.5% in the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 1,132,640 shares of the business services provider’s stock after selling 17,820 shares during the period. Rollins comprises about 0.4% of Banque Pictet & Cie SA’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 29th biggest holding. Banque Pictet & Cie SA owned approximately 0.23% of Rollins worth $66,531,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Rollins Increases Dividend
The company also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, December 10th. Investors of record on Monday, November 10th were issued a $0.1825 dividend. This is a boost from Rollins’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.17.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, November 10th. This represents a $0.73 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.2%. Rollins’s dividend payout ratio is 68.22%.

Rollins Profile
Rollins, Inc (NYSE: ROL) is a provider of pest and termite control services operating through a network of subsidiaries and franchises. Head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, the company offers a broad range of pest management solutions for both residential and commercial customers, positioning itself as a specialist in protecting property and public health from pests and vectors.
Its service offerings include general pest control, termite inspection and treatment, bed bug remediation, mosquito and vector control, wildlife exclusion, and related specialty services.
